SINGAPORE - Financial services platform GoBear has laid off six employees from its Singapore office, as well as 16 other workers from outlets in Vietnam, the Philippines and Ukraine owing to the impact of the coronavirus pandemic.
Three of the six employees retrenched here were locals, it said on Tuesday (Sept 1). Four were axed in the Philippines, nine in Vietnam and three in Ukraine.
